E-Trunk dual-device hot backup for ARP services does not support master/backup switchover if an Eth-Trunk sub-interface fails. If an Eth-Trunk sub-interface fault occurs, E-Trunk dual-device hot backup does not take effect. As a result, user traffic is interrupted. |

RBS supports three backup modes, and the backup modes support different services. Hot backup: All services are supported. Warm backup: All services are not supported. Virtual backup: Only BRAS services are supported. Mutual exclusion between some services and a backup mode is implemented using a command, whereas mutual exclusion between other services and a backup mode is not implemented. For example, virtual backup is not displayed in the current configuration, but does not take effect for other services except BRAS services. This does not affect functions. |
